We eat gokayuh (rice gruel) on the seventh day of the new year.
Because our stomachs are tired after eating so much mochi and osechi-ryori from January 1.
So it becomes customary to eat rice gruel,which is easily digestible.
We call it gNanakusa-gayuh because we put seven kinds of herbs in it.
These herbs are:seri,nazuna,gogyou,hakobera,hotokenoza,suzuna and suzusiro.
These herbs are mild on the stomach,help digestion,
increaseblood cells,and provide nutrition.
This is very healthy food which was discovered by people a long time ago.
This day originally used to be called gJinjitsu no Sekkuh.
